SEO Myths That Make Me Laugh

If there is one thing we can count on in life it is where there are people involved there will also be myths. We humans have an inbuilt desire to find patterns in whatever we do. This skill has proven a great advantage to us over the course of time but unfortunately for us it can also create problems. The thing is with humans and patterns, if we can’t find a pattern that we recognize or that makes sense to us we are experts at creating our own. This is especially true in the case of SEO (Search Engine Optimization).

Our desires to find patterns to help us rank higher in the search engines knows no bounds, obviously in the past and the present this has helped us to learn methods to improve our performance in the search engines using both “Black Hat and “White Hat” methods. The spin off from this is that it has also helped us to create and invent SEO myths, some are more believable and others are just outright crazy. Whilst searching the webmaster forums and various SEO blogging you’ll often come across some mad ideas, some of them so stupid it makes me wonder if some people make up some of this rubbish just to gain the attention.

With the low cost of domain names and shared hosting anybody can set-up a website and claim their own piece of the internet real estate. You can optimize your site reasonably well yourself without a great deal of advanced knowledge just by getting the basic fundamentals right. Anybody can start there own website and build a successful online presence as long as they remember it takes time and effort. The first place most new webmasters will start there research in order to gain knowledge of how to get their sites ranking in the search engines for their specific keywords are popular webmaster forums and “how to” type SEO sites and blog. A very popular breeding ground for SEO myths.

When you start trawling the forums it is very easy to start taking everything you read as the word of god, especially true if you’re an inexperienced webmaster just starting out. It’s important for you to understand that forums are a breeding ground for incorrect information and myths. Most of the time these inaccuracies will eventually be pointed out by someone more knowledgeable but if you’re the newbie that reads this information before the inaccuracies have been corrected then you could be absorbing information that is inaccurate and sometimes even laughable.

You’ll often come across stuff that is just down right hilarious such as, SEO is quick, SEO can only be mastered by highly intelligent people, SEO guarantees you’ll rank number one, Google has a vendetta against me, Google is the only search engine, you will not get caught for spamming, people on forums are SEO experts, hidden text is ok because it works, it is easy to distinguish Black Hat SEO from White Hat SEO. These are just examples that I came across recently. There are many SEO myths around the internet, some more believable than others. Just remember not to take everything you read as fact as this isn’t always the case.

Four Common Tax Myths All Home Business Owners Should be Aware of

The home office deduction gets a bad wrap. There are so many rumors out about the home office deduction that you may want to avoid the whole subject. But if you have a home office and aren't deducting it, you could be missing out on some very valuable tax savings. Let's take a look at the truth behind the myths about the home office deduction.

Myth Number 1 - The home office deduction is a red flag for an audit.

Twenty years ago, this might have been true, simply because it was unusual. Now, the home business seems to be almost as popular as home ownership! Millions of individuals operate some kind of business activity out of their homes. Others telecommute, and deduct their home office expense as an itemized deduction. The home office deduction is no longer an automatic flag for an audit.

The key to avoiding an audit is reasonableness. The IRS uses computer analysis on all tax returns. Any deduction that is excessive on your income and the benchmarks for your industry may be questioned.

Bottom line: Deducting a portion of your home expenses as a cost to operate your home-based business is expected!

Myth Number 2 - If I take a home office deduction, I can deduct all the costs of my home.

You deduct a portion of your home expenses as a home office expense based on the square footage of your home office space. If you have a 2000 square foot home, and a 200 square foot office, you could deduct 10% of your home expenses.

Unless you operate a day care center, your home office space must be exclusively used for business. Your kitchen will not qualify as home office space simply because you use the table to complete paperwork. If you use the space for personal and business, it does not qualify.

The easiest way to keep track of this is to designate a room or rooms for home office purposes. If you don't have a complete room to use as office space, use furniture to separate the personal part from the business space.

Of course, there is an exception to this rule. If your business is wholesale or retail and you do not have any other fixed location, you can include any space you use for storage of inventory or product samples as part of your home office. This space does not need to be used exclusively, but must be used regularly, and be suitable for storage.

Bottom line: Calculate the square footage you use exclusively for business and the square footage of your storage space for inventory to determine your home office deduction.

Myth Number 3 - I can only take the home office deduction if I work at home exclusively.

Old rule! Congress expanded the home office deduction to allow business owners without any other fixed business location to take a home office deduction regardless of the number of hours they spend at home. If you provide services to customers or clients at their location, you can still qualify for the home office deduction. You simply must use your home office for administrative and management duties.

Bottom line: You can deduct your home office as long as you don't pay for other office space to run your business.

Myth Number 4 - The home office deduction will make me lose my tax exclusion on the sale of my home.

The rules have changed here, too. If you use 10% of your home for business purposes, you no longer have to recognize 10% of the gain on the sale that could have been excluded if you meet the requirements for the sale of your principal residence.

What you do need to do, however, is include any depreciation deduction you took in prior years as a taxable capital gain. You still benefit, because your capital gain rate is most likely lower than your ordinary income tax rate. You are able to take the original depreciation deduction at ordinary income tax rates, and bring it back into income when you sell your home at the lower capital gain rate. Your depreciation deduction can also reduce your self-employment taxes.

Bottom line: You can still save taxes overall by taking the home office depreciation deduction each year.

Operating your business from home is a very smart move financially for the new or small business owner. You can save yourself thousands of dollars in rent by operating at home rather than renting business space.

But the cost of housing your business is an expense, and should be treated that way. You would not hesitate to deduct rent expense for your business. Treat your home business expense the same way. The tax money you save can be used to grow your business, or even to fund your family vacation! Talk to your tax preparer if you have more questions, and get ready to take that home office deduction on your next tax return!

Myths and Misconceptions About Starting an Online Business

By William Sloan

Are you trying to start an online business? Are you overwhelmed with the many online business programs available or concerned that you'll lose money by investing in them? While many offers sound too good to be true, there are some very good ones available - but how can you be sure? Learning to read 'between the lines' will better prepare you for what's really involved.

Here are some common phrases used to promote online businesses and what they really mean:

#1 - Simple & Easy

Simple and easy depends on who's speaking. A doctor may tell you it's only a 'simple procedure' but that doesn't mean that you should attempt it yourself.

Many online businesses ARE simple to operate. If you understand how it works you will be amazed at the simplicity - but getting to that point will require time and experience. You may just need to try a few to get a 'feel' for the business before deciding which one is easiest for you.

Those who have learned from experience can look back and see how simple it COULD have been if they'd known what to do all along. Finding a trustworthy guide can be a great assistance to your business efforts.

#2 - Anyone Can Do This

Sorry - starting a business of any kind is stressful and requires a learning curve. If you are attempting an online business out of desperation or the belief you will make easy money you will face enormous obstacles. On the other hand, if you are truly seeking a business you can learn, work at and make a living from, you will find something online that fits your needs.

Studies of successful business people concur that those who make it have common qualities of persistence, patience and desire. These qualities are essential when trying to start an online business - do you have them?

#3 - Turnkey

The term 'turnkey' use to mean that a business was set up and ready to go. You will find the term in business classifieds where the new owner can just step in and start running the business. Unfortunately some marketers use the term to suggest a business is fully automated - that there is no work involved.

There is always work involved. If the business really is turnkey than you will begin work right away because it has already been set to go. If you want an automated business you will have to do the work to make it automated. Either way, nobody is going to give you an automated, turnkey business that makes money - they had to do the work, so why would they share it?

#4 - It Won't Cost Anything

You absolutely CAN set up an online business with no money, but be prepared that a combination of no money and lack of experience will stifle your efforts immensely.

Most individuals who start or run a business with no money have learned how to make use of the best free techniques through experience. They have paid their dues by trying businesses that cost money. They have spent time in and around their industry or market and they've been able to see where they can cut costs.

If you are prepared to spend a LOT of time researching before starting your business you may be one of the few who does it right the first time. For most people though, expect to pay something towards your online business education before seeing results - you just can't buy experience.

Online business obviously has its share of work involved, but finding the right one has enormous payoffs many people are willing to sacrifice time and money to achieve. Running your own business is satisfying and can give you more time to do what you really want to do in life.

Creating a successful online business is within the grasp of nearly everyone who is prepared to stick to it. Face the task of starting your business with realistic expectations while continuing to dream big and you may just surprise yourself!
